banner-pix

ActionScript 3.0 - Interatividade e Multimídia no Adobe Flash CS5



  • R$ 86,00R$ 68,80
  • Desconto de 20%

R$ 60,54

(-12%)p/Pagamento por PIX

Fábio Flatschart

Marketing e Digital Publishing da Soyuz Sistemas e Sócio da Flatschart Consultoria LTDA, empresas com as quais participou do desenvolvimento e da implantação de projetos pioneiros nas áreas de Open Web Platform no Brasil e de programas de capacitação e consultoria para grandes empresas como Editora Moderna, Senac, Editora Pearson e Grupo Editorial Nacional (GEN). Colunista do portal iMasters e colaborador de artigos para veículos como Portal G1, IBM DeveloperWorks e Portal EAD Senac. Professor dos mais renomados MBAs do Brasil (FGV, FIA e Trevisan). Autor de “ActionScript 3.0 – Interatividade e Multimídia do Adobe Flash CS5” e “HTML5 – Embarque Imediato” e coautor de “Open Web Platform”, também publicados pela Brasport.

 


Aprenda neste livro os fundamentos da linguagem ActionScript 3.0 e saiba como empregá-la corretamente para adicionar interatividade e multimídia em seus projetos com o Adobe Flash CS5.

Explore o workflow (fluxo de trabalho) com o Adobe Flash CS5 e o ActionScript 3.0 através de dicas para otimizar a produção e tornar o seu trabalho mais rápido e eficiente.

 Dentre os principais conceitos e tutoriais mostrados, destacam-se:

  • ActionScript 3.0 & Plataforma Flash
  • Fundamentos e sintaxe do ActionScript 3.0
  • Princípios de lógica de programação
  • Navegação
  • Controle de objetos por teclado e mouse
  • Carregamento de imagens e textos
  • Áudio e microfone
  • Vídeo e webcam
  • Uso de componentes
  • Desenhar e colorir objetos com ActionScript 3.0
  • Animação com ActionScript 3.0
  • Code Snippets (dicas de código prontas)
  • Copiar animações com ActionScript 3.0
  • Carregador (Preloader)
  • Modelos prontos do Adobe Flash CS5
  • Publicação e teste de conteúdo para mobile

 Acompanha CD-ROM com os arquivos para a construção dos projetos mostrados no livro.

Comprimento 24 cm
Edição 1
Formato

Livro físico

Idioma

Português

ISBN 9788574524597
Lançamento 27 de dezembro de 2010
Largura 17 cm
Lombada 1,5 cm
Páginas 280
Volume 612
Ano 2010
Sumário

PARTE I. INTRODUÇÃO

Aprendendo uma nova linguagem...

O que é ActionScript?

ActionScript 3.0

Como funciona o ActionScript?

A plataforma Flash

ActionScript e Adobe Flash CS5

Visão geral da interface do Adobe Flash CS5

         Tela de abertura

         Área de trabalho

         Menu Janela

         Manipulação de Painéis

         Preferências

PARTE II. FUNDAMENTOS

Lógica de programação

A sintaxe do ActionScript

Texto de apoio: Restaurando Prato Certo (?)

Função Trace

Comentários

Atividade 1 – Função Trace

Variáveis

Array

Atividade 2 – Variáveis

Função

Variável local

Variável global

Atividade 3 – Função

Atividade 4 – Retorno

Objetos

Classes

Métodos

Lista de exibição

Atividade 5 – Exibir um objeto da Biblioteca

URLRequest

Loader e Load

Atividade 6 – Exibir uma imagem externa

TLF (Text Layout Framework)

Eventos

Ouvintes

Void

Atividade 7 – Evento de mouse

Operadores

Instruções condicionais

Estruturas de repetição

Atividade 8 – Condicional

Evento de teclado

Atividade 9 – Evento de teclado

Operador de string

Atividade 10 – Matemática

PARTE III. APLICAÇÕES

1. Controle e Navegação

Ação 1.1 – Parar um filme na linha do tempo

Ação 2.1 – Parar um clipe de filme

Ação 3.1 – Controlar um filme com botões (próximo & anterior)

Ação 4.1 – Navegar entre os quadros da linha do tempo

Ação 5.1 – Navegar entre os quadros da linha do tempo através de botões com condicional switch

Ação 6.1 – Navegar na web

Ação 7.1 – Exibição em tela cheia no navegador

2. Mouse e Teclado

Ação 1.2 – Arrastar um objeto

Ação 2.2 – Arrastar um objeto dentro de uma área definida

Ação 3.2 – Personalizar o mouse

Ação 4.2 – Controlar um objeto pelo teclado

Ação 5.2 – Controlar um objeto pelo teclado até a sua colisão

Ação 6.2 – Arrastar um objeto até sua colisão e desaparecimento

3. Conteúdo externo

Ação 1.3 – Carregar uma imagem externa (JEPG, GIF ou PNG) por uma ação de botão

Ação 2.3 – Carregar um filme SWF externo

Ação 3.3 – Carregar e descarregar uma imagem externa

Ação 4.3 – Controlar visualmente o carregamento de um arquivo com barra de progresso

Ação 5.3 – Controlar visualmente o carregamento de um arquivo com barra de progresso e com valores numéricos

4. Áudio

Ação 1.4 – Carregar um arquivo de áudio

Ação 2.4 – Carregar e controlar (play / pause & stop) um arquivo de áudio)

Ação 3.4 – Carregar e controlar (play / pause & stop com volume) um arquivo de áudio

Ação 4.4 – Microfone

5. Vídeo

Ação 1.5 – Carregar um vídeo

Ação 2.5 – Carregar e controlar um vídeo com o componente FLVPlayback

Ação 3.5 – Exibir vídeo da câmera do usuário

6. Texto

Ação 1.6 – Carregar um texto (formato TXT externo)

Ação 2.6 – Carregar um texto (formato TXT com formatação HTML) externo

Ação 3.6 – Carregar um arquivo XML externo

7. Gráficos

Ação 1.7 – Desenhar um retângulo

Ação 2.7 – Desenhar um retângulo com cantos arredondados e transparência 50%

Ação 3.7 – Desenhar um círculo

Ação 4.7 – Desenhar e remover um retângulo através de um botão

Ação 5.7 – Colorir um clipe de filme

Ação 6.7 – Colorir um clipe de filme com o componente ColorPicker

8. Animação

Ação 1.8 – Animação simples

Ação 2.8 – Animação simples (rotação)

Ação 3.8 – Animação simples com interrupção

Ação 4.8 – Animação com a classe Tween

Ação 5.8 – Animação (rotação) com a classe TransitionManager

Ação 6.8 – Animação (zoom) com a classe TransitionManager acionada pelo mouse

PARTE IV. WORKFLOW & PRODUTIVIDADE

Como escolher o formato adequado

Como usar modelos (templates)

Projetos

Metadados

Copiar animação com ActionScript 3.0

Carregador para site (Preloader)

Fragmentos de código

ActionScript externo

Publicação e otimização

ActionScript & dispositivos

Referências Adobe

Escreva um comentário

Acessar

Etiquetas: ActionScript, 3.0, Interatividade, Multimídia, Adobe, Flash, CS5, 9788574524597